| FCC IDENTIFIER: | O6Y-CDMRF102 |
| Name of Grantee: | UTStarcom Korea Technologies Ltd. |
| Equipment Class: | PCS Licensed Transmitter |
| Notes: | Dual-Band CDMA Module (CDMA/PCS CDMA) |
| Modular Type: | Single Modular |
| Grant Notes | FCC Rule Parts | Frequency Range (MHZ) | Output Watts | Frequency Tolerance | Emission Designator |
| 22H | 824.7 - 848.31 | 0.246 | 2.5 PM | 1M28F9W | |
| 24E | 1851.25 - 1908.75 | 0.251 | 2.5 PM | 1M27F9W |
| Power output listed is Conducted. The highest radiated output power measured for this FCC ID is 0.280 Watts ERP for Part 22 and 0.247 Watts EIRP for Part 24. This device is approved for mobile operation, pursuant to 2.1091 and may only be marketed to OEM installers. The antenna installation must provide a minimum separation distance of 20 cm from users and nearby persons and must not be co-located or operate in conjunction with any other antenna or transmitter. The antenna gain must not exceed -1.5dBi in the Cellular Band and -2.5dBi in the PCS Band. OEM installers must be provided with antenna installation instruction and transmitter operating conditions for satisfying RF exposure compliance. |
